Highlights
  • Casa de Estudillo - La Casa de Estudillo, one of the oldest and most ghastly properties in San Diego, is claimed to be the second-most haunted house in Old Town. There are mysterious orbs and bone-chilling sounds. Visitors and staff alike are petrified by the ghoulish ongoings in this ominous and otherworldly estate.
  • Whaley House Museum - Easily one of the most haunted buildings in America, there are so many poltergeists at the Whaley House that some believe the land is a portal to another dimension. There are more ghosts in the Whaley House alone than there are in most haunted cities.
  • El Campo Santo Cemetery - The El Campo Santo Cemetery is one of the gloomiest cemeteries you will ever lay your eyes on. Join us for tales of the three most prominent apparitions on this land as we shed light on the overall history of the cemetery.
